WordPress Güvenlik Önlemleri: Sitenizi Kale Gibi Koruyun

İçindekiler ✓
İnternet dünyasında var olmak, dijital bir varlığa sahip olmak demektir. Ancak bu varlığı korumak, siber tehditlerin giderek arttığı günümüzde hiç olmadığı kadar kritik bir hal almıştır. Özellikle dünya genelinde milyonlarca web sitesine güç veren WordPress, popülaritesinden dolayı siber korsanların da hedefinde sıkça yer almaktadır. Peki, sitenizi bu dijital saldırılardan nasıl koruyabilir, adeta Fort Knox kadar güvende tutabilirsiniz? Bu kapsamlı rehberde, WordPress güvenlik önlemleri hakkında bilmeniz gereken her şeyi adım adım inceleyecek ve sitenizi siber tehditlere karşı nasıl güçlendireceğinizi detaylandıracağız. Amacımız, sitenizin performansından ödün vermeden maksimum güvenlik sağlamanız için size pratik ve etkili çözümler sunmaktır.
Neden WordPress Güvenliği Hayati Önem Taşıyor?
Bir web sitesinin güvenliği sadece teknik bir konu olmaktan öte, işletmenizin itibarı, müşteri güveni ve hatta SEO sıralaması üzerinde doğrudan bir etkiye sahiptir. Güvenliği ihmal edilmiş bir WordPress sitesi, veri ihlallerine, kötü amaçlı yazılım bulaşmalarına, hizmet dışı kalmalara ve hatta arama motorları tarafından kara listeye alınmaya kadar pek çok ciddi sorunla karşılaşabilir. Bu durum, hem maddi kayıplara yol açabilir hem de markanızın dijital dünyadaki varlığını zedeleyebilir. Bu yüzden, WordPress güvenlik önlemleri, sitenizin sağlıklı bir şekilde büyümesi ve sürdürülebilirliği için olmazsa olmazdır.
Temel WordPress Güvenlik Önlemleri
WordPress sitenizi korumak için uygulayabileceğiniz temel adımlar, sitenizin savunma hattını oluşturan ilk ve en önemli katmanlardır. Bu adımlar, siber saldırıların büyük bir çoğunluğunu engellemek için yeterli olabilir.
Güçlü Şifreler ve Kullanıcı Yönetimi
Sitenizin en zayıf halkası genellikle kullanıcı şifreleridir. ‘admin’ gibi varsayılan kullanıcı adlarından kaçının ve tüm kullanıcılar için karmaşık, en az 12 karakterden oluşan, büyük/küçük harf, rakam ve özel karakter içeren şifreler kullanılmasını sağlayın. Ayrıca, her kullanıcıya sadece ihtiyaç duyduğu en düşük yetkiyi verin. Örneğin, bir yazarın yönetici haklarına sahip olmasına gerek yoktur. Bu, olası bir hesap ele geçirme durumunda zararı minimize eder.
Güncel Tutmak: Çekirdek, Tema ve Eklentiler
WordPress ekosistemi sürekli gelişir ve güvenlik açıkları zaman zaman ortaya çıkabilir. Geliştiriciler bu açıkları hızla kapatır ve güncellemelerle yayınlar. Bu nedenle, WordPress çekirdeğini, kullandığınız temaları ve tüm eklentileri düzenli olarak güncel tutmak hayati önem taşır. Güncellemeleri ertelemek, sitenizi bilinen güvenlik açıklarına karşı savunmasız bırakmak anlamına gelir. Otomatik güncellemeleri etkinleştirmek veya düzenli manuel kontroller yapmak, WordPress güvenlik önlemleri listenizin başında yer almalıdır.
Güvenlik Eklentileri Kullanımı
WordPress için geliştirilmiş güvenlik eklentileri, sitenizin savunma sistemini otomatikleştiren ve güçlendiren güçlü araçlardır. Wordfence, Sucuri Security, iThemes Security gibi popüler eklentiler, kötü amaçlı yazılım taraması, güvenlik duvarı, oturum açma denemelerini sınırlama ve IP engelleme gibi özellikler sunar. Bu eklentiler, sitenizi sürekli izleyerek potansiyel tehditleri tespit eder ve engeller.
İki Faktörlü Kimlik Doğrulama (2FA)
Şifrelerin ötesinde bir güvenlik katmanı eklemek için İki Faktörlü Kimlik Doğrulama (2FA) kullanın. Bu sistemde, kullanıcı adı ve şifrenin yanı sıra, cep telefonunuza gelen bir kod veya bir kimlik doğrulama uygulaması aracılığıyla ekstra bir doğrulama adımı istenir. Bu, bir şifrenin ele geçirilmesi durumunda bile yetkisiz erişimi büyük ölçüde zorlaştırır.
Düzenli Yedeklemeler
Herhangi bir siber saldırı veya teknik arıza durumunda sitenizi hızla geri yükleyebilmek için düzenli yedeklemeler kritik öneme sahiptir. Yedeklemelerinizi hem sunucunuzda hem de harici bir konumda (bulut depolama, yerel disk) saklamak, olası bir felakete karşı en iyi sigortadır. UpdraftPlus veya BackWPup gibi eklentiler, otomatik yedekleme süreçlerini kolaylaştırır ve WordPress güvenlik önlemleri stratejinizin ayrılmaz bir parçası olmalıdır.
SSL Sertifikası Kullanımı (HTTPS)
SSL sertifikası, siteniz ile ziyaretçileriniz arasındaki veri akışını şifreleyerek güvenli hale getirir. Bu sadece veri güvenliği için değil, aynı zamanda arama motoru sıralamaları için de önemli bir faktördür. Let’s Encrypt gibi ücretsiz seçeneklerle bile sitenizi HTTPS’ye taşımak kolaydır ve bu, sitenizin güvenilirliğini artırır.
Güvenlik Duvarı (WAF) Uygulamaları
Web Uygulaması Güvenlik Duvarı (WAF), sitenize gelen kötü amaçlı trafiği daha sunucuya ulaşmadan engeller. Cloudflare gibi hizmetler, DDoS saldırılarına ve diğer yaygın web tabanlı tehditlere karşı ek bir koruma katmanı sağlar. Bu, sitenizin performansını artırırken aynı zamanda WordPress güvenlik önlemlerinizi de güçlendirir.
Veritabanı Güvenliği
WordPress veritabanı, sitenizin tüm içeriğini ve ayarlarını barındırır. Veritabanı ön ekini (varsayılan ‘wp_’) kurulum sırasında değiştirmek ve veritabanı kullanıcıları için güçlü şifreler kullanmak, olası SQL enjeksiyon saldırılarına karşı ek bir koruma sağlar.
Dosya İzinleri
Sitenizin dosya ve klasör izinlerini doğru ayarlamak, yetkisiz kullanıcıların veya kötü amaçlı yazılımların kritik dosyalara erişmesini engeller. Genellikle, klasörler için 755 ve dosyalar için 644 izinleri önerilir. wp-config.php gibi hassas dosyalar için 640 veya 600 gibi daha kısıtlı izinler kullanılabilir.
WordPress Güvenlik Kontrol Listesi
Aşağıdaki tablo, sitenizin güvenliğini sağlamak için atmanız gereken temel adımları özetlemektedir. Bu kontrol listesi, WordPress güvenlik önlemleri stratejinizi gözden geçirmenize yardımcı olacaktır.
| Güvenlik Adımı | Açıklama | Neden Önemli? |
|---|---|---|
| Güçlü Şifreler | Karmaşık, uzun şifreler kullanın ve ‘admin’ kullanıcı adından kaçının. | Hesap ele geçirme riskini azaltır. |
| Düzenli Güncellemeler | WordPress çekirdeğini, tema ve eklentileri güncel tutun. | Bilinen güvenlik açıklarını kapatır. |
| Güvenlik Eklentisi | Wordfence, Sucuri gibi bir güvenlik eklentisi kurun ve yapılandırın. | Sürekli izleme, güvenlik duvarı ve kötü amaçlı yazılım taraması sağlar. |
| 2FA Etkinleştirme | Yönetici ve diğer önemli kullanıcılar için iki faktörlü kimlik doğrulama kullanın. | Ekstra bir güvenlik katmanı ekler. |
| Düzenli Yedeklemeler | Sitenizin tam yedeklerini periyodik olarak alın ve harici depolayın. | Veri kaybı durumunda hızlı kurtarma imkanı sunar. |
| SSL Sertifikası | Sitenizde HTTPS (SSL) kullanın. | Veri şifrelemesi ve SEO avantajları sağlar. |
| Dosya İzinleri | Doğru dosya ve klasör izinlerini ayarlayın (755/644). | Yetkisiz erişimi ve dosya manipülasyonunu önler. |
| Yorum Spam Koruması | Akismet gibi eklentilerle yorum spam’ını engelleyin. | Sitenizin itibarını ve performansını korur. |
Gelişmiş WordPress Güvenlik İpuçları
Temel adımların ötesine geçerek, sitenizin güvenliğini daha da artırabilirsiniz. Bu gelişmiş WordPress güvenlik önlemleri, özellikle hedefli saldırılara karşı ek bir koruma sağlar.
Giriş URL’sini Değiştirme
Varsayılan WordPress giriş URL’si (wp-admin veya wp-login.php) herkes tarafından bilinir. Bu URL’yi özel bir adrese değiştirmek, botların ve otomatik saldırıların sitenizin giriş sayfasına ulaşmasını zorlaştırır. Bu işlem, güvenlik eklentileri aracılığıyla veya manuel olarak .htaccess dosyası üzerinden yapılabilir.
XML-RPC Devre Dışı Bırakma
XML-RPC, WordPress’in uzak bağlantılar kurmasını sağlayan bir protokoldür. Mobil uygulamalar veya uzak yayıncılık için kullanışlı olsa da, DDoS saldırıları için de bir vektör olarak kötüye kullanılabilir. Eğer kullanmıyorsanız, XML-RPC’yi devre dışı bırakmak güvenliği artırır. Bunu .htaccess dosyasına ekleyeceğiniz birkaç satır kodla yapabilirsiniz.
Hotlinking Önleme
Hotlinking, başka sitelerin sizin görsellerinizi doğrudan kendi sitelerinde kullanmasıdır. Bu, hem bant genişliğinizi tüketir hem de sitenizin kaynaklarını gereksiz yere kullanır. .htaccess dosyası üzerinden hotlinking’i engelleyerek bu durumu önleyebilirsiniz.
CAPTCHA Kullanımı
Giriş, yorum ve iletişim formlarınıza CAPTCHA veya reCAPTCHA eklemek, otomatik botların spam göndermesini veya kaba kuvvet saldırılarını denemesini engeller. Bu, kullanıcı deneyimini biraz etkilese de, sitenizin güvenliği için önemli bir adımdır.
Güvenlik Denetimleri ve Log Takibi
Sitenizdeki aktivite loglarını düzenli olarak kontrol etmek, olası güvenlik ihlallerini veya şüpheli davranışları erken aşamada tespit etmenizi sağlar. Güvenlik eklentileri genellikle bu tür logları kaydeder ve size raporlar sunar. Bu logları analiz etmek, WordPress güvenlik önlemlerinizi daha da rafine etmenize yardımcı olur.
WordPress sitenizi siber tehditlere karşı korumak, tek seferlik bir işlemden ziyade sürekli bir çaba gerektiren dinamik bir süreçtir. Yukarıda bahsedilen WordPress güvenlik önlemlerini uygulayarak, sitenizin savunma hattını önemli ölçüde güçlendirebilir ve dijital varlığınızı güvence altına alabilirsiniz. Unutmayın, proaktif olmak ve güvenlik protokollerinizi düzenli olarak gözden geçirmek, olası saldırıların önüne geçmenin en etkili yoludur. Sitenizin güvenliği, başarınızın temelidir.



